More about the book

Set against the backdrop of the Johnson County War in 1890s Wyoming, the narrative follows a tall, honorable cowboy known as the Virginian. Through the eyes of an unnamed narrator, readers are introduced to the Virginian's journey to a cattle ranch, where he faces his nemesis, Trampas, amid tensions over land use. The novel explores themes of honor and chivalry as the Virginian navigates conflicts while adhering to his moral code. Wister's portrayal of the American frontier captures a longing for a romanticized past, defining the western genre.
